04335
 4335 proseuche {pros-yoo-khay'}

 from 4336; TDNT - 2:807,279; n f

 AV - prayer 36, pray earnestly + 3346 1; 37

 1) prayer addressed to God
 2) a place set apart or suited for the offering of prayer
    2a) a synagogue
    2b) a place in the open air where the Jews were wont to pray,
        outside the cities, where they had no synagogue
        2b1) such places were situated upon the bank of a stream or the
             shore of a sea, where there was a supply of water for
             washing the hands before prayer

 For Synonyms see entry 5828

04339
 4339 proselutos {pros-ay'-loo-tos}

 from the alternate of 4334; TDNT - 6:727,943; adj

 AV - proselyte 4; 4

 1) a newcomer
    1a) a stranger, alien
 2) a proselyte
    2a) one who has come over from a Gentile religion to Judaism

 The Rabbis distinguished two classes of proselytes, proselytes of
 righteousness, who received circumcision and bound themselves to keep
 the whole of the Mosaic law and to comply with all the requirements
 of Judaism, and proselytes of the gate, who dwelt among the Jews, and
 although uncircumcised observed certain specific laws, esp.  the
 seven precepts of Noah, i.e. against the seven chief sins, idolatry,
 blasphemy against God, homicide, unchastity, theft or plundering,
 rebellion against rulers and the use of "flesh with the blood thereof".
